About Glendale American School
Glendale American School is an elementary school located in the bustling suburban area of Glendale, Arizona. Serving students from pre-kindergarten through eighth grade, the school has a total enrollment of 640 students and maintains a student-to-teacher ratio of 20:1 with 32 full-time equivalent teachers on staff. Academically, Glendale American School is currently ranked at #1774 out of 2029 schools in Arizona, placing it in the 13th percentile.
The school’s MySchoolScout Rating stands at 3.4 out of 10, reflecting areas where there is room for improvement in academic performance. Test scores show that 22% of students are proficient or above in ELA/Reading and 16% in Math. Performance Trends
Math proficiency has declined from 28% (2019) to 10% (2022). Reading/ELA proficiency has declined from 31% (2019) to 18% (2022).

Community Profile
The community surrounding Glendale American School has a median household income of $62,516. It is a community where 20%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$326,600, with a median rent of $1,241/month. The area has a poverty rate of 16.7%. The average commute for residents is 30 minutes.
